For a Petition to be considered complete it must have 100 signatures of individuals who live or own property in Minnesota. Every person who signs the Petition must include their name and complete Minnesota mailing address. A complete mailing address includes a street address, city (completely spelled out) and a zip code. Recall is a procedure that allows citizens to remove and replace a public official before the official’s term of office ends. Historically, recall has been used most frequently at the local level. By some estimates, three-fourths of recall elections are at the city council or school board level.A sample petition format is attached as Appendix B. If a petition contains more than 1,000 signatures it will be debated by Full Council unless it is a petition asking for a senior council officer to give evidence at a public meeting. This means that the issue raised in the petition will be discussed at a meeting which all councillors can attend.Signing an e-Petition. Who Can Be Petitioned Electors can petition the locally elected council or the Minister, depending on what action the petitioners want and who has the authority to act on the matter. 6.Make sure it is a clear record of people’s opinion. Ask people to give their postcode, as this helps show that they are real people and, if relevant, that they live in the area affected by the issue. Include the petition text at the top of every page of a paper petition, so that all signatures are clearly below the demand. A petition is a request to do something, typically to a government agency or public official. The request is made on behalf of a group, with individuals of the group recording their assent in some way, such as signing their name to the request. The concept and practice go far back into human history, with ...The action requested in a sufficient petition directed to the local council requires a response. Just customize a form template to match your organization ...Step 11: Verification of Signatures. The Secretary of State reviews the petition to determine if it contains a sufficient number of valid signatures. The Secretary of State first verifies signatures by a random sample of at least 5 percent of the signatures. At a minimum, 4,000 signatures must be verified.A petition is a request that the Legislative Assembly take some specific action (or refrain from taking some action) to redress an alleged public grievance. However, I would like to express my frustration and concern that there are no city-wide compost drop off locations for food waste for our residents.Before a recall petition may be submitted to the Council, it must contain the signatures of at least 15 percent (15%) of the registered voters in the City, for officials elected by Citywide vote, or in the district, for Councilmembers elected by district vote. No petition may be addressed to the recall of more than one official.Journal of Management and Economics Research EN TRRejected petition Local Council To Start Pruning Trees. Recall petitions against state officials are filed with the Michigan Secretary of State unless it is a recall of the secretary of state, in which case it is filed with the governor. Local recall petitions are filed with the county clerk. Process recall petitions. By Thursday morning ...To establish a local council, you need to trigger a Community Governance Review. A Community Governance Review can be triggered by either the principal authority themselves or by the community, through the submission of a petition. The number of minimum signatures required varies according to the size of the population. If the petition area: 1. Your rights and opportunities. The citizens of Michigan are granted the authority to perform a recall election by Section 8 of Article II of the Michigan Constitution. All elected officials in the state are subject to recall except judges of courts of record. This right of recall was created in 1908. Supporting Petitions.
